Our platform provides equity market coverage with a focus on earnings trends and trading activity. Skillz Inc. (SKLZ) closed at $8.31, marking a sharp 15.26% gain for the session. The stock moved decisively above its near-term support level of $7.89 and is now approaching a resistance zone near $8.73. The rally was accompanied by elevated trading volume, suggesting strong investor interest.

Recent trading activity for Skillz Inc. saw shares jump 15.26% to $8.31, with volume significantly above the stock’s typical daily average. The move comes amidst a broader rotation into growth and small-cap names, though Skillz is also experiencing company-specific catalysts. The mobile gaming platform operator has been focusing on user acquisition and monetization strategies, and the market appears to be reacting positively to recent industry trends around esports and competitive gaming. The stock had been trading in a relatively tight range in prior sessions, hovering just above the $7.89 support level. Today’s rally broke that quiet phase, pushing the price into fresh short-term highs. Sector-wide, gaming and technology stocks have seen mixed performance, but Skillz’s upward move positions it as a relative outperformer. The 15.26% gain is notable, as it represents one of the largest single-day percentage advances for the stock in recent weeks. Investors appear to be pricing in potential improvements in user engagement metrics or partnership news, though no official announcements have been confirmed. The volume surge indicates that both retail and institutional participants may have been active.

From a technical perspective, Skillz’s price action indicates a bullish breakout from a short-term consolidation pattern. The stock previously held support at $7.89, and today’s close at $8.31 places it well above that level. The next notable resistance zone sits at $8.73, a level that has acted as a cap in prior trading sessions. If the buying momentum persists, a test of that resistance could occur in the coming days. Momentum indicators are showing improving conditions. The relative strength index (RSI) has moved into the mid-50s, suggesting that the stock is no longer in oversold territory but still has room for further upside before entering overbought zones. Volume analysis confirms the move is backed by conviction, with today’s turnover likely exceeding the 50-day average by a significant margin. The stock is now trading above its short-term moving averages, and a sustained close above $8.31 could signal a shift toward a more bullish trend structure. However, traders should note that the stock remains in a long-term downtrend from previous highs, so the current rally may be a countertrend move rather than the start of a sustained uptrend.

Looking ahead, Skillz Inc.’s near-term performance may depend on its ability to clear the $8.73 resistance level. A successful breakout above that area could open the door to further gains, potentially targeting the $9.00 to $9.50 range. Conversely, failure to hold above $8.31 could see the stock retest support near $7.89. Continued high volume would be a positive sign for bulls, while declining volume on any pullback might suggest the rally is losing steam. Factors that could influence the stock include upcoming earnings reports, user growth metrics, and broader market sentiment toward gaming and esports stocks. Any updates on strategic partnerships or new game launches could also act as catalysts. It is important to note that the stock remains volatile, and such sharp moves can be followed by consolidation or reversals. Investors should monitor whether the stock can maintain elevated volume and hold above key support levels in the coming sessions.
